Bart Borzecki CIS 170 k Instructor: Gross Week 4 Lab (Extra Credit) Lab4 Code //Lab4 for CIS170 – Bart Borzecki #include <iostream> using namespace ::std; int Temp(); void AverageTemp( int * sum, int * num); int main() { int temp = 0; int count = 0; int num = 1; double averageTemp = 0.0; int sum = 0; char answer; do { cout << "How many cities will you use: " ; cin >> count; while (count < 1) { cout << "Error! Invalid Input!" << endl; cout << "How many cities will you use: " ; cin.clear(); cin.ignore(); cin >> count; } num = 1; sum = 0; while (num <= count) { cout << "Please enter Temp " << num <<

Unformatted text preview: ":" ; temp = Temp(); sum += temp; num ++; } AverageTemp(&sum, &count); do { cout << "Do you want to do it again? (Y or N): " ; cin >> answer; answer = toupper(answer); } while (answer != 'Y' && answer != 'N' ); } while (answer == 'Y' ); } void AverageTemp( int * sum, int * count) { double averageTemp; averageTemp = static_cast < double >(*sum) / static_cast < double >(*count); cout << "The average is: " << averageTemp << endl; } int Temp() { int temp; cin >> temp; return temp; } Lab4 Output...
